Story

Golden Charter’s Business Manager North Team - Anthony Fitzpatrick, Claire Gibson, Gemma Laurenson, Mike Stanway, Morgan Murray, Victoria Rosenthal and Georgia Henney - are taking up a Loch Lomond Challenge over 3 months (August to October 2024) to raise funds for SAIF President’s nominated charity for the year - My Name’5 Doddie.

We intend to collectively swim the equivalent length of Loch Lomond, which is longer than swimming the English Channel or the equivalent of 1456 lengths of a 25m pool, and also walk the length of Loch Lomond's shoreline, which is almost the distance of 4 marathons or more than 382 times around an athletics track!
